`-ivfsoverlay` files are unused when building most modules. Enable
removing them by,
* adding a way to visit the filesystem tree with extensible RTTI to
  access each `RedirectingFileSystem`.
* Adding tracking to `RedirectingFileSystem` to record when it
  actually redirects a file access.
* Storing this information in each PCM.

Usage tracking is disabled during implicit modulemap search as this
ends up touching a lot of files that aren't actually used. The used
files are later touched by other parts of Clang so relevant VFS
overlays get marked as used.
